device · product 1 of 2

Concorde Lift, Expandable Interbody Device, spinal fusion implant Convex 9x21 (197809021C), 9x26 (197809026C), 11x21 (197811021C), 11x26 (197811026C), 9x21 (US197809021C), 9x26 (US197809026C)

Z-1225-2019
Recall number
Z-1225-2019
Initiated
April 08, 2019
Classification
Class II
Status
Terminated
Recalling firm
DePuy Spine, Inc.
Quantity
3166 total

Reason for recall

A complaint trend was observed for post-operative loss of height and migration for Concorde Lift G3+ implants.

Code information

All lots

Distribution pattern

US Nationwide distribution. Foreign distribution to Austria, Switzerland, and United Kingdom.
